Intramolecular Sandwich Complexation of Light Lanthanoid Nitrates with Bis(benzo-12-crown-4)s: Enhanced Selectivity for Eu
Authors:Yu Liu  Hong Wang  Zhi-Hui Zhang  Bao-Zhi Tian  Shu Huang
Institution:(1) Department of Chemistry, Nankai University, Tianjin, 300071, China;(2) Department of Chemistry, Sichuan University, Chengdu, 610064, China
Abstract:Spectrophotometric titrations performed in anhydrous acetonitrile at 25°C give the complex stability constants (log Ks) and the Gibbs free energy changes (-DeltaG° for the stoichiometric 1 : 1 intramolecular sandwich complexation of light lanthanoid (III) nitrates (La sim Gd) with the polymethylene-bridged bis(benzo-12-crown-4)s 1, the corresponding dioxo derivative 2 and its dihydroxy analogue 3. The complex stability sequence as a function of reciprocal ionic radius of lanthanoids showed similar profiles in stability constants (log Ks) and maximum stabilities were obtained at Eu3+ for the complexation of light lanthanoids with the three bis(benzo-12-crown-4)s 1–3. The cation binding abilities and relative selectivities for the trivalent lanthanoid ions of these structurally related bis(benzo-12-crown-4)s 1–3 are discussed according to the derivatization of the bridging.
Keywords:bis(benzo-12-crown-4)s  lanthanoids  complexation  stability constant  spectrophotometry  selectivity
